Analysis

Canada recorded 19,759 1000 USD for republic of korea —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int in 2018.

That represents a change of up 14.9% on the previous year and down 51.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, republic of korea —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int in Canada peaked at 40,851 1000 USD in 2008 and was at its lowest, 571 1000 USD, in 1997.

That places Canada 14th out of 128 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Republic of Korea — Pa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int in Canada, year by year

Annual values for Republic of Korea — Pa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— Import Value in Canada, 1997 to 2018.
Year 1000 USD Change
1997 571 1000 USD
1998 989 1000 USD +73.2%
1999 3,047 1000 USD +208.1%
2000 3,438 1000 USD +12.8%
2001 4,921 1000 USD +43.1%
2002 2,801 1000 USD -43.1%
2003 10,416 1000 USD +271.9%
2004 15,109 1000 USD +45.1%
2005 17,852 1000 USD +18.2%
2006 28,658 1000 USD +60.5%
2007 28,754 1000 USD +0.3%
2008 40,851 1000 USD +42.1%
2009 19,695 1000 USD -51.8%
2010 22,736 1000 USD +15.4%
2011 31,653 1000 USD +39.2%
2012 30,030 1000 USD -5.1%
2013 27,355 1000 USD -8.9%
2014 29,801 1000 USD +8.9%
2015 26,950 1000 USD -9.6%
2016 18,067 1000 USD -33.0%
2017 17,199 1000 USD -4.8%
2018 19,759 1000 USD +14.9%
